// RevertAlterSegmentsAndAddNewSegment reverts the metastore operation of AtlerSegmentsAndAddNewSegment
func (kc *Catalog) RevertAlterSegmentsAndAddNewSegment(ctx context.Context, oldSegments []*datapb.SegmentInfo, removeSegment *datapb.SegmentInfo) error {
var (
data = make(map[string]string)
removals []string
)
for _, s := range oldSegments {
k, v, err := buildSegmentKeyValuePair(s)
if err != nil {
return err
}
data[k] = v
}
if removeSegment.NumOfRows > 0 {
// get all binlog keys
binlogKvs, err := buildBinlogKvPair(removeSegment)
if err != nil {
return err
}
binlogKeys := typeutil.GetMapKeys(binlogKvs)
removals = append(removals, binlogKeys...)
// get segment key
k, _, err := buildSegmentKeyValuePair(removeSegment)
if err != nil {
return err
}
removals = append(removals, k)
}
err := kc.Txn.MultiSaveAndRemove(data, removals)
if err != nil {
log.Warn("batch save and remove segments failed", zap.Error(err))
return err
}
return nil
}
